#8bb681 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8bb681 is composed of 54.5% red, 71.4%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 108.7 degrees, a saturation of 26.6% and a lightness of 61%. #8bb681 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#176d03.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

Shades and Tints of #8bb681

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b06 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8bb681

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999f98 is the less saturated color, while #60fb3c is the most saturated one.
